110cc V-twin Engine Chopper

Product Details

Brand Name: YUKI
View All

Supplier Information

JinLing Vehicle Co.,LTD

[ ZheJiang, China (Mainland)
Main Products: Perfect Quads and ATVs,

Other products from this supplier